K.O. Squad falls to Mad Hatters after surprising comebackPoirier Forum Thu, Oct 15, 2015 Mad Hatters climbed out of a four-goal hole to beat K.O. Squad, 6-5. Mad Hatters let multiple leads slip away before eventually digging out of a four hole to pick up the win. Mad Hatters took a 5-4 advantage on a goal by Justin Darch at 10:51 in the second period. Mad Hatters found itself down 4-0 after K.O. Squad's Ken Cheung put the puck home at 1:11 in the second period. After evening things up at 5-5 on a goal by Jason Lo at 19:16 in the second, Mad Hatters got the game-winner from Trevor Crane at 19:41 in the second period. Crane had two goals and two assists to lead Mad Hatters. Crane scored the first of his two goals at 9:49 into the second period to make the score 4-4. Crane's next tally made the score 6-5 Mad Hatters with 19 seconds left in the second period. Mad Hatters kept K.O. Squad's goalie busy throughout the game, and Sukh Cheema made 29 saves on 35 shots.
